Best Tracks of 2021 #2

2021 has been a whirlwind of surprises - from ABBA's comeback, Foo Fighters venturing into disco-boogie, to an unexpected east-west collaboration of Coldplay & BTS - new music was served in abundance too with more producers & musicians spending a majority of time in the studios due to the absence of live-shows. As per tradition, the Pulse crew shifts through the new releases and pick their favorites tunes of the year that was.

--

Little Simz - Woman (feat. Cleo Sol)

Kanye West - Junya (feat. Playboi Carti)

Atjazz - See Line Woman (feat. Dominque Fils-Aime)

Pink Pantheress - Just For Me

Kareem Ali - I Feel It All (Warm Up)  

Hiatus Kaiyote - Get Sun (feat. Arthur Verocai)

Bonobo - Otomo

Faye Webster - A Dream With a Baseball Player

CHAI - Nobody Knows We’re Fun

Silk Sonic - Smokin Out The Window
